100 Words to Use Instead of “Happy”

February 22, 2026

100 Words to Use Instead of

No. Term Definition
1. Accomplished Proud from achieving something.
2. Active Energetic and engaged.
3. Affectionate Warmly loving and tender.
4. Agog Eagerly excited and curious.
5. Agreeable Pleasant to be around.
6. All smiles Beaming with visible joy.
7. Amused Entertained; finding something funny.
8. Antsy Restlessly excited or impatient.
9. Appreciative Grateful and valuing others.
10. At ease Relaxed; free from worry.
11. Beaming Radiating joy; glowing.
12. Bedazzled Delighted; dazzled with wonder.
13. Blissful Full of perfect contentment.
14. Blithe Lighthearted and carefree.
15. Bouncy Lively; full of pep.
16. Bright-eyed Alert, eager, and cheerful.
17. Bubbly Cheerful and energetic.
18. Buoyant Cheerfully confident; uplifted.
19. Calm Peaceful; not anxious.
20. Carefree Free from worry or burden.
21. Celebratory In a festive, joyful mood.
22. Charmed Delighted; pleasantly captivated.
23. Cheered Lifted in spirits.
24. Cheerful Noticeably upbeat and pleasant.
25. Chipper Lively and in good spirits.
26. Chuffed Pleased and proud.
27. Comforted Soothed; reassured and calmer.
28. Content Satisfied with what you have.
29. Coolheaded Calm and untroubled.
30. Crowing Openly proud and pleased.
31. Delighted Very pleased; full of joy.
32. Dreamy Pleasantly lost in thought.
33. Ebullient Overflowing with enthusiasm.
34. Ecstatic Overwhelmingly joyful.
35. Elated Extremely pleased and uplifted.
36. Empowered Confident with newfound control.
37. Encouraged Given hope and confidence.
38. Energized Filled with renewed energy.
39. Enlivened Made more lively and bright.
40. Enraptured Completely captivated with joy.
41. Enthused Very interested and excited.
42. Excited Eager and full of anticipation.
43. Exhilarated Thrilled; intensely energized.
44. Exultant Triumphantly joyful.
45. Festive In a celebratory mood.
46. Flattered Pleased by attention or praise.
47. Floating Feeling light with joy.
48. Fortunate Feeling lucky and pleased.
49. Free-spirited Unconstrained; joyfully independent.
50. Friendly Kind, warm, and welcoming.
51. Fulfilled Deeply satisfied; complete.
52. Giddy Lightheaded with excitement.
53. Glad Pleased about something.
54. Gleeful Full of playful joy.
55. Glowing Radiant with pleasure.
56. Grateful Thankful; appreciative.
57. Gratified Pleased by something satisfying.
58. Heartened Encouraged; made more hopeful.
59. High-spirited Lively and full of fun.
60. Hopeful Optimistic about what’s ahead.
61. In good spirits Cheerful; feeling upbeat.
62. Inspired Motivated by new ideas.
63. Jolly Cheerful and sociable.
64. Jovial Good-humored and hearty.
65. Joyful Full of joy and delight.
66. Jubilant Celebrating with great joy.
67. Keen Eager and enthusiastic.
68. Laughing Expressing joy through laughter.
69. Lighthearted Cheerfully carefree.
70. Lit up Suddenly bright with joy.
71. Lucky Feeling favored by chance.
72. Merry Cheerful, festive, and bright.
73. Mirthful Full of laughter and joy.
74. On cloud nine Extremely joyful and elated.
75. On top of the world Feeling unbeatable and delighted.
76. Optimistic Expecting good outcomes.
77. Overjoyed Extremely joyful.
78. Pleased Satisfied and content.
79. Proud Pleased with yourself or others.
80. Radiant Shining with joy.
81. Refreshed Renewed; pleasantly restored.
82. Reinvigorated Filled with new energy.
83. Relaxed Free from tension.
84. Relieved Freed from worry or stress.
85. Sanguine Calmly optimistic and hopeful.
86. Satisfied Content; needs met.
87. Serene Calm, peaceful, and untroubled.
88. Smiling Showing pleasure or approval.
89. Sparkling Lively; full of bright energy.
90. Sunny Cheerfully bright in mood.
91. Swell Very good; pleasing.
92. Thankful Feeling gratitude.
93. Thrilled Very excited and pleased.
94. Tickled Amused and pleased.
95. Tranquil Peaceful and calm.
96. Transported Carried away with delight.
97. Upbeat Optimistic and cheerful.
98. Uplifted Raised in mood; encouraged.
99. Warmhearted Kind and loving.
100. Well Healthy; feeling good.
